How Our Water Damage Mitigation Process Works

At its core, Water Damage Mitigation is all about speed, expertise, and attention to detail. When you call us, we’ll dispatch a team of certified technicians who will assess the damage, extract the water, and dry out your space. We’ll work tirelessly to prevent further damage, using the latest equipment and techniques to get the job done right the first time.

Step 1: Assessment and Extraction

We’ll arrive on the scene within 60 minutes, equipped with moisture meters, thermal imaging cameras, and other specialized equipment to assess the extent of the damage. Our team will extract the water using truck-mounted pumps, wet vacuums, and other specialized equipment to prevent further damage.

Step 2: Drying and Dehumidification

Once the water is extracted, we’ll focus on drying out your space using industrial-grade dehumidifiers, air movers, and other equipment. This step is crucial in preventing mold growth and further damage.

Step 3: Cleaning and Sanitizing

Our team will thoroughly clean and sanitize your space, using specialized equipment and cleaning solutions to remove any remaining moisture, dirt, and debris.

Step 4: Repair and Reconstruction

Finally, we’ll work with you to repair and reconstruct any damaged areas, using high-quality materials and craftsmanship to restore your home to its pre-damage condition.

Warning Signs You Need Water Damage Mitigation

Water damage can creep up on you when you least expect it. But there are warning signs to look out for, and catching them early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

That persistent musty smell in your basement or crawl space could be a sign of hidden water damage. Don’t ignore it, our team can help you identify and fix the problem before it’s too late.

Water Stains on Your Ceiling

Those unsightly water stains on your ceiling could be a sign of a roof leak or pipe burst. Don’t wait until the damage is done, call us today to schedule an assessment and repair.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age beneath the surface. Our team can help you identify and fix the problem before it’s too late.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of hidden water damage. Don’t ignore it, our team can help you identify and fix the problem before it’s too late.

Visible Water Damage on Your Walls

Visible water damage on your walls can be a sign of a serious problem. Don’t wait until it’s too late, call us today to schedule an assessment and repair.

Increased Utility Bills

Increased utility bills can be a sign of hidden water damage. Our team can help you identify and fix the problem before it’s too late.

Water Damage Mitigation v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small leak in a bathroom Yes No DIY fixes are usually enough for small leaks.
Major flood in a basement No Yes Major floods need professional equipment and expertise to mitigate.
Water damage from a roof leak No Yes Roof leaks need specialized knowledge and equipment to repair.
Water damage from a burst pipe No Yes Burst pipes need immediate attention to prevent further damage.
Water damage in a crawl space Maybe Yes Crawl spaces can be tricky to access and need professional expertise to mitigate.
Water damage in a kitchen or bathroom No Yes Water damage in high-moisture areas needs specialized knowledge and equipment to repair.

Water Damage Mitigation Cost in Haddock, GA

The cost of Water Damage Mitigation in Haddock, GA can vary widely dep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. But, here are some estimated price ranges for common Water Damage Mitigation services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Assessment and Extraction $500 – $2,500 Severity of damage, size of affected area
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, number of equipment needed
Cleaning and Sanitizing $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, type of cleaning solutions needed
Repair and Reconstruction $2,000 – $10,000 Severity of damage, type of materials needed
Water Damage Restoration $3,000 – $15,000 Severity of damage, size of affected area

Keep in mind that these estimates are subject to change based on your specific situation. We offer free on-site assessments to provide you with a more accurate estimate.
